Welcome aboard! You'll be working on Inkline, our printer-spooler microservice. Quick tour: jobs land in the intake queue, get normalized, then fan out to device adapters. Logs live in the usual dashboard — ask Ren for a walkthrough. Don't restart the spooler during business hours; queued jobs drop. To unlock your contractor sandbox and pull the test fixtures, you'll need the recovery passphrase provided right below this note.

unlock words, bawef-kahap: sorax-sorir-quenys-aldok

Ticket #4417 — Feed validator connection failures

Since Tuesday's deploy, the Podchamber feed validator intermittently fails with "connection refused" when fetching validation history. Support agents should advise customers this does not affect published feeds, only the validator UI. To confirm whether a customer's failures match the pattern, query the `validation_runs` table directly using the connection string below.

database URL for bahop-yagep: mssql://sildor_svc:35ha7jz@db-fb6d.nelvrodyn.example:5432/casath

## Tuning

The receipt mailer (Almsgate) batches donation receipts and sends through the Thornquay relay. On-call: if the queue backs up, resist the urge to crank batch size — the relay rate-limits per connection, and bigger batches just mean bigger retries. Scale worker count first, then shorten the flush interval. Dedupe window must stay longer than the retry horizon or donors get duplicate receipts, which generates tickets. All knobs live in one place and are read at worker start. Current production values follow.

tuning table, kajop-yafof:
QUOTAS = {
    "wenath": 10,
    "ulaael": 5,
}